RILEY CLARK, Head Coach

Head Coach, 701 Hockey Blueprint

Riley grew up in Saskatoon, Saskatchewan, where hockey was part of everyday life - as well as his family legacy (Fun Fact: His Grandma's bother was NHL legend, Gordie Howe). A smart, dependable defenseman, Riley played at the highest levels of youth hockey, including the elite Brick Invitational Tournament, and later won a national championship with the Saskatoon Contacts, at the TELUS Cup.

After several years of junior hockey in Saskatchewan, Riley earned a Division 1 college scholarship and moved upstate to play NCAA hockey at RIT. Today, he is a physician in the Fargo-Moorhead area, and a coach who understands both the physical and mental side of athlete development.

Now in this fourth season coaching, Riley brings elite playing experience, calm leadership, and a teaching style kids connect with. At 701, his focus is simple: build confidence, build the foundation, and teach players to earn their game - one rep at a time.
